Output eab51c7bc32cf40a70041a8f712195efbd23a182e2f467f79c0fa7a025cd9dd6:0

value
626697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 106378e78e4f7ad849aad9f4c4b8a20a9d7c7c3e OP_EQUAL
address
33Bfu4vWbgNnxFPdtxzpPdKbc3wLhHzSLx
transaction
eab51c7bc32cf40a70041a8f712195efbd23a182e2f467f79c0fa7a025cd9dd6
confirmations
257676
spent
true